WHAT IS THE ACTUAL NEET UG EXAM PATTERN?


These are the details a student must keep in mind:


What are the numbers of questions? – 180

What are the maximum marks which can be obtained? – 720

What subjects should be prepared for NEET-UG? –Physics , Chemistry and Biology

What is the pattern (type) of questions – Multiple choice questions (MCQ)

What is the number of sections – 3 sections as there are 3 subjects

What are the exam duration and mode of exam – The exam duration is of 3 hours and is in offline mode (on pen and paper)

MARKING SCHEME FOR NEET UG


Every right answer will give 4 marks to a candidate.

1 mark can be deducted if a candidate fails to answer correctly (per question as there is minus marking).

To attend all the questions is not compulsory.

A marked answer cannot be changed so mark one time when you are sure (very important).

If a candidate marks multiple answers, it will be considered a wrong answer. 

Un-attempted questions go neutral as there is no negative marking and no marks gained in the above.

WHAT IS THE QUESTION PAPER PATTERN FOR THE NEET UG EXAM?


The NEET-UG exam pattern consists of the question paper which has given half importance to Biology and the other half to Physics and Chemistry. In total 180 questions, 90 questions will be of biology, 45 will be of physics and the other 45 for chemistry. IN HOW MANY LANGUAGES CAN CANDIDATES GIVE NEET UG EXAM?


There are in total 11 languages in which an aspirant can appear the NEET UG exam.


Hindi

English

Telugu

Marathi

Urdu

Kannada

Bengali

Gujarati

Oriya

Assamese

Tamil
